Here is the Christmas List! These are free tools I couldn’t be without:

http://www.google.com/analytics Google Analytics: A free service by Google that tracks your traffic sources. Complete with all sorts of reports, graphs, and stats, awesome!

pingomatic.com PingOMatic: This cool site lets you “ping” other major blog directories so people can easy find your new post entries.

http://www.google.com/alerts Google Alerts: This is another free service by Google where you can find great new ideas you can use for your content sites. Enter some keywords you are interested in, and have new alerts delivered to your email regarding new articles and information just posted to the Web.

http://www.feedburner.com FeedBurner: If you publish a Blog, FeedBurner can help you do a better job. FeedBurner can publicize your content easily for people to see. Optimize distribution so your content is properly formatted for all of the major directories. Analyze your traffic, and Moneytize by participating in the FeedBurner Ad Network.

http://www.google.com/webmasters/tools/docs/en/about.html Google Sitemaps: Yet another awesome free tool by Google called Google Sitemaps. This awesome tool provides a free and easy way to make your site more Google friendly and improve your site’s visibility.

http://www.seobench.com/pr-overlay PR Overlay: Here is a cool little tool where you can find the Google Page Rank for multiple pages of a site all at once. Enter the URL for any site you want. A new page will open with the URL you entered. Then look for the little Page Rank boxes within the site. Pretty neat!

Lastly on my Christmas list is a site that offers a bundle of great free stuff…

http://www.digitalpoint.com/tools Digital Point Free Webmaster Tools: This site is loaded with a bunch of free tools you can use from keywords to page ranking to backlinks.

I’ll never forget the first day of class in my Sophmore year in High School.  I was running late.  I don’t know how I was blessed with this characteristc but, I liked to goof off between classes back then.  I came running into my second period class, which was one of those classes you just take to fill up your credits.  The class was called “American Folklore”, and was taught by our High School Tennis Coach.  He was, what you call, a little on the eccentric side.  Anyways, as soon as I entered the room he had written in HUGE words a saying that I would come to never forget, even until this day.  After I sat down, and received a few chuckles from some of the class, our teacher made this profound opening statement.  He said, “If there is only one thing you learn from this course, and nothing else, I want you to at least remember what I have written on the board.”  To my astonishment, I have never ever heard a teacher come across like that in all my schooling.  He was so serious and so convicting that it stuck with me for the rest of my life.  The words on the board read “Nothing Great Was Ever Achieved Without Enthusiasm, by Ralph Waldo Emerson.”  It stuck with me so much I still remember the author too!

How true it is.  No matter what you do in life you need to get motivated and enthusiastic about it.  You need to take charge of your situation.  We are all given 24 hours a day, so take responsibility today!
